What is ADHD?
ADHD is defined by a relentless pattern of negligence and/or hyperactivity-impulsivity that disrupts functioning or advancement. Diagnosed in youth for many, ADHD can continue into the adult years, impacting numerous elements of life.
Symptoms of ADHD
Signs can vary widely amongst individuals and can be categorized into two primary groups: negligence and hyperactivity-impulsivity.

Treatment Options for Private ADHD
Medications
Stimulants (e.g., methylphenidate, amphetamines)Non-stimulants (e.g., atomoxetine)
Therapy
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T)Behavioral interventionsTraining and skills training
Way of life Changes
Structured regimens to improve companyWorkout to improve mood and attentionMindfulness and relaxation strategies
Diet and Nutrition
Well balanced diet plan to support total healthOmega-3 fatty acids have revealed some guarantee
Innovation Aids
Apps created for job management and tipsWearable gadgets to track activity and sleepCoping Strategies for Individuals with Private ADHD

What is the difference in between ADHD and ADD?
ADHD consists of symptoms of hyperactivity and impulsivity, while ADD (Attention Deficit Disorder) usually describes the neglectful presentation without prominent hyperactivity.
Can adults establish ADHD later on in life?
ADHD is typically identified in childhood, however signs can persist or become more noticeable in their adult years. It's also possible for adults to be diagnosed if their symptoms manifested unnoticed during youth.
How is ADHD detected?
ADHD diagnosis generally includes a detailed assessment by a psychological health specialist, consisting of interviews, behavioral descriptions, and input from people near the person being examined.
Exist any natural solutions for ADHD?
Some people look for natural treatments, including dietary modifications, exercise, and mindfulness practices. Nevertheless, it is necessary to talk to health care experts before trying them.
Is ADHD triggered by poor parenting?
NO, ADHD is a neurodevelopmental condition with complex hereditary and environmental factors. While parenting may affect a kid's behavior, it does not trigger ADHD.
